1-18 of 153 vehicles
£8,499
£7,036
£10,991
£7,150
£8,101
£10,650
£9,105
£10,550
£555 off£9,495
£10,495
£9,895
£11,547
£10,181
£8,991
£9,890
£9,950
What is the average mileage for Toyota Aygo ?
28729
How many Toyota Aygo cars are available for sale?
133